Beyond Good and Evil – Friedrich Nietzsche

Beyond Good and Evil – Friedrich Nietzsche

In this book Beyond Good and Evil, Nietzsche allege past philosophers of flawed critical sense and

blindly accepting arbitrary premises in their attention of decency. Categorically, he accuses them of

founding grand abstract systems upon the faith that the good man is the opposite of the evil man,

rather than just a different expression of the same basic desire that find more direct expression in the

evil man. The work moves into the realm “beyond good and evil” in the sense of leaving behind the

traditional morality which Nietzsche subjects to a injurious critique in favors of what he regards as an

affirmative approach that fearlessly confronts the perspective nature of knowledge and the perilous

condition of the modern individual
